Ethical Considerations and Challenges

While the potential benefits of biohacking the blood-brain barrier are significant, there are also ethical considerations and challenges to address. The safety of these techniques must be thoroughly evaluated to prevent unintended consequences, such as brain damage or systemic side effects. Additionally, there is the question of accessibility and affordability, as cutting-edge treatments may not be available to all patients. Ethical guidelines must be established to ensure that these innovations are developed and implemented responsibly, with a focus on patient safety and equitable access to care.

The Future of Alzheimer's Treatment

The future of Alzheimer's treatment lies in the intersection of technology, biology, and innovation. By biohacking the blood-brain barrier, researchers are opening new pathways for drug delivery that could significantly alter the landscape of Alzheimer's therapy. As these techniques are refined and validated, they hold the potential to not only improve the efficacy of existing treatments but also facilitate the development of new drugs that were previously unable to reach the brain. This could lead to breakthroughs in slowing or even reversing the progression of Alzheimer's, offering hope to millions of patients worldwide.
